For those of you that have been hanging out here you've been waiting as long as I have for an alternative mag set up for the TCM. We are going to make another follower change to the 138 mag set ups and see if that helps, but again, that limits you to the short sub 40gr bullets as its easy to get past the 1.38" Tokarev length, even if it is only a .01" longer, it wont fit.... We might look at lengthening the mags out to 1.49 or so or 1.50 if the new follower works better.
In the mean time...…
We took a stock TCM mag and made one of the old Uzi / GG mag spacers. And don't ya know, it almost worked. The mag is way too vertical which puts the round at a very steep approach angle, but when we found the sweet spot it fed great. So now we'll adjust the filler and work out a mag catch and we should have a simple TCM mag adapter for std AR rifle lowers. We'll see how much time we can spend on this one..

Had half a day at the shop and modified the TCM AR adapter. I think the concept is sound as it fed some rounds out of a stock mag in a std AR lower. This needs more work to get it plug n play as they say, and right now it takes a chuck of billet to make it happen.
